Mark McNairy Apron Tassel Loafer

Mark McNairy surprises us again with bold designed footwear, this time being the Apron Tassel Loafer from his own label. The shoe’s look and build are perfect for summer, it having a navy blue suede upper, apron tassels with 360 degree lace detail, stitched leather ridge and a strong yellow rubber Dainite sole. They’re pretty show stopping and will look in any outfit. These are available now

Bape Work Type Bape Sta

As part of their Summer 2012 Collection, Bape presents the new Work Type Bape Sta. Mixing typical elements of the popular workwear look of recent seasons, the Japanese brand presents their Bape Sta sneaker with denim uppers and leather accents. The sneakers are now in stock at Bape Stores.

Liberty x Nike NSW Air Max 1

This season Liberty is again working with Nike Sportswear on a range of silhouettes that include the Air Max 1. Following on an imperial purple colorway, Liberty has hooked up the Air Max 1 in a mix of sport red, white and black. Unlike the first release, these feature a suede overlay with the textile underlay is set in a flowery Liberty print. Find the sneaker now at NSW dealers like Sneakersnstuff. New Era EK Aloha Collection

Anyone who knows me knows I dont mind a hat or two!! but one brand I have never worn is New Era…which is about to change with this. The New Era EK Collection channels some Hawaiian vibes with its “Aloha” line this summer. Refreshing the classic Fedora silhouette — alongside its slightly less refined cousin the Trilby — with a keynote “Aloha” floral print fabric, the hat makers present these four variations. In either Navy or Natural, banded or fully printed, these cotton paper and cotton linen hats will lend some old world charm to the beach-going gentleman this season.

Montana BLACK 2g USB Stick

With options like Dropbox, Drive and iCloud you probably have little or no use for anything that connects via USB that isn’t a keyboard or mouse. But if you do find yourself taking the occasional file to or from work, Montana has a new 2GB USB stick that’s cooler than most others. Based on their famous BLACK spray paint can, Montana has introduced a new line of jump drives available in knock-out blue, irish green and pure orange. Pop the top off the can and get to work–even if the only tagging you do these days is on Facebook. Price is still TBC

Nike Air Jordan 1 KO

With an abundance of Jordan releases throughout the years, one thing remains a fact, you cannot beat a classic. Slated to release on June 2nd 2012 the Air Jordan 1 KO will hit shelves in two classic colorways this summer. The canvas upper accompanied by leather swoosh Jordan KO returns in both white/black/varsity red as well as black/varsity red/white making for a very exciting release for those who appreciate arguably one of the best sneaker models of all time.
